Plan Your Evening
Sunset time shifts through the year — we time every cruise to the day's sunset, so you just pick a date.
November – April
Crisp & early
Earlier sunsets (roughly 5:30–6:30pm), crisp clear skies and calm water. Pack a light layer.
May – October
Late & fiery
Later sunsets (closer to 8pm), big dramatic clouds and the most fiery color of the year.

Good to Know
Everything you need to know before you cast off. Still curious? Give us a call.
Sunset cruises are timed to the sunset, so the start time shifts through the year — roughly 5pm in winter and closer to 7pm in summer. The exact departure time for your date shows on the booking screen.
About 2 hours — out for golden hour, the sunset itself, and the afterglow cruise home. Private and custom lengths are available; see live options on the booking screen or give us a call.
Absolutely — BYOB is welcome and encouraged! We provide a cooler, ice and cups; just bring your favorite bottles and snacks. Please drink responsibly.
It's one of the most romantic things you can do on the Gulf. Tell us you're celebrating when you book and we'll help make it special — and discreetly grab photos of the moment.
Often! Wild dolphins love the evening light and frequently surface and surf alongside on the cruise out. They're wild animals so we can't promise it — but it happens a lot.
We depart from San Marco Marina in Goodland (604 E Palm Ave) and from Naples Bay Resort & Marina (1500 5th Ave S). Your exact meeting point and parking come with your booking confirmation. Plan to arrive about 15 minutes early.
Some of the most spectacular sunsets happen with clouds in the sky! If weather forces a cancellation before we leave the dock, you'll get a full refund or a reschedule.
